Summary

OpenAI has announced the launch of its latest language model, GPT‑5.5, which demonstrates significant improvements in cybersecurity testing and general-purpose computing. In a benchmark run by the UK AI Security Institute, GPT‑5.5 achieved a 71.4 % pass rate on a simulated cyber‑attack scenario, outpacing Claude Mythos Preview’s 68.6 %. The new model also solved the TLO chain challenge in 2 out of 10 attempts, compared with Mythos’ 3 out of 10, and its performance continues to rise even after exceeding 100 million tokens of inference budget. These results suggest that GPT‑5.5 is becoming more reliable in identifying and mitigating potential vulnerabilities.

Alongside the language model, OpenAI has upgraded Codex, positioning it as a general computer‑use agent. The update introduces role‑based onboarding, app connections, and a 20 % increase in computer‑use speed. Users report an overall speed boost of 42 %, indicating that Codex can now handle a wider range of programming and automation tasks more efficiently. In the same announcement, OpenAI rolled out Advanced Account Security for ChatGPT, featuring phishing‑resistant sign‑in methods and hardened recovery options to protect user accounts from social‑engineering attacks.

The company also highlighted developments in the open‑weight model space. Qwen3.6 27B emerged as a key release, offering a 262 k token context window, BF16 weights, and 144 M output tokens, though it is 21 times more expensive than Gemma 4 31B. Meanwhile, Ling 2.6 1T exhibited a 92 % hallucination rate on the AA‑Omniscience benchmark, underscoring ongoing reliability concerns for large open‑weight models. These findings illustrate a broader trend toward more efficient, versatile AI tools, while also pointing to cost and hallucination as persistent challenges.

Overall, GPT‑5.5 and the refreshed Codex are poised to influence internal tooling and productivity across industries, offering stronger security features and faster computation. The open‑weight models continue to close the gap with closed‑source leaders, but their higher costs and higher hallucination rates remain significant hurdles for widespread adoption.
